Originally Posted by Soft Ride
Stephen How did u come up with those bushings /specs, did u use a Regal arm search or?
I actually found those from the bushing that fits the Riviera arm that appears to match yours and interchanges apparently. I figured maybe if you pulled that bad bushing or could get at it for some measuring, you might be able to see if this matches what GM used in yours. I haven't heard back from Buick Engineering Dept yet and who knows, I might never hear squat, but until then I figured why not try some different angles to get some info.

Here'* pics of the 97-05 Regal control arm nxt to the (PA) control arm. As u can see they r pretty much the same as far as size go. Only difference is the "sway bar link" mounting location. But it still fits!
